UAE captain
Muhammad Waseem decided to field first after winning the toss against Bangladesh in the second T20I in Sharjah. The hosts left Sanchit Sharma and Mohammad Zuhaib out. In their place, they handed a debut to medium-pace bowler
Saghir Khan, and also brought in wicketkepeer-batter
Aryansh Sharma.
Emon missed out despite scoring a century in the first game, with the BCB putting his absence down to a "precautionary measure" after he experienced "discomfort in his left groin" while batting in the previous match.
Mustafizur, meanwhile, wasn't playing due to him having flown to India to play for Delhi Capitals in the IPL, where he got into action immediately on the day after playing the first T20I against UAE.
Earlier on Monday, the day of the second T20I, another
T20I was added to the tour, which initially comprised only two games. Thus, victory for Bangladesh in the second T20I would mean they gain an unassailable 2-0 lead in the series.
